
Meet Victoriya
Victoriya Litargne is a Holistic Registered Nurse and founder of Vital Life Nursing. With over 20 years of experience in both clinical nursing and holistic healing, her background includes work in intensive care, anesthesiology, and community health with a national healthcare provider. Victoriya is licensed and registered with the British Columbia College of Nurses and Midwives and is a member of the Canadian Nurses Protective Society. Her integrative approach bridges medical expertise and whole-person care.
About the Holistic Detox Method
The Holistic Detox Method is a body–mind–soul approach to healing grounded in both classical philosophy and modern health science. It is inspired by Plato’s vision of health as harmony and order within the human being, and informed by contemporary research in psychoneuroimmunology, neuroscience, and integrative nursing.
Plato taught that true wellbeing arises when the body, mind, and soul exist in balance — when inner order reflects natural law. This principle remains central to holistic medicine today: illness is not merely a physical malfunction, but often a reflection of prolonged stress, emotional burden, and environmental misalignment.
Neuroscientist Dr. Candace Pert demonstrated that emotions are not abstract experiences, but biochemical events that directly influence the immune and nervous systems. Her work revealed that thoughts, feelings, and beliefs communicate with every cell in the body, shaping inflammation, immunity, and healing capacity.
Florence Nightingale, the founder of modern nursing, emphasized that healing occurs when the environment supports the body’s natural restorative processes. Clean air, light, nutrition, rest, emotional calm, and safety were, in her view, fundamental to recovery.
Jean Watson’s Theory of Human Caring further deepened this understanding, recognizing healing as a deeply human experience that occurs through presence, compassion, meaning, and connection.
The Holistic Detox Method brings these principles together into a modern, science-informed framework that supports detoxification not only of the body, but also of the nervous system, emotional patterns, and lifestyle stressors. It is a return to balance, clarity, and wholeness.
